Baij Nathpur Kala Population - Maharajganj, Uttar Pradesh

Baij Nathpur Kala is a large village located in Maharajganj Tehsil of Maharajganj district, Uttar Pradesh with total 317 families residing. The Baij Nathpur Kala village has population of 2028 of which 1060 are males while 968 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Baij Nathpur Kala village population of children with age 0-6 is 275 which makes up 13.56 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Baij Nathpur Kala village is 913 which is higher than Uttar Pradesh state average of 912. Child Sex Ratio for the Baij Nathpur Kala as per census is 884, lower than Uttar Pradesh average of 902.

Baij Nathpur Kala village has lower literacy rate compared to Uttar Pradesh. In 2011, literacy rate of Baij Nathpur Kala village was 61.15 % compared to 67.68 % of Uttar Pradesh. In Baij Nathpur Kala Male literacy stands at 75.16 % while female literacy rate was 45.89 %.

Caste Factor

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 11.05 % while Schedule Tribe (ST) were 0.44 % of total population in Baij Nathpur Kala village.

Work Profile

In Baij Nathpur Kala village out of total population, 726 were engaged in work activities. 22.31 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 77.69 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 726 workers engaged in Main Work, 56 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 38 were Agricultural labourer.
